Logo
Sign in
Product Logo
Niveus Containerization Automation AcceleratorNiveus

Niveus Containerization Automation Accelerator, a cutting-edge tool, simplifies and streamlines the migration of applications from Virtual Machines (VMs) to Google Kubernetes Engine (GKE).

Vendor

Vendor

Niveus

Company Website

Company Website

Product details

Overview

Niveus Containerization Automation Accelerator is a cutting-edge tool designed to simplify and streamline the migration of applications from Virtual Machines (VMs) to Google Kubernetes Engine (GKE). In today's rapidly evolving cloud landscape, migrating applications to a modern containerized platform like Kubernetes is crucial for scalability, agility, and cost-effectiveness. However, the manual migration process can be daunting, demanding extensive expertise and time-consuming manual intervention. Furthermore, preparing applications for containerization requires substantial expertise and meticulous processes that go beyond simple migration. The Containerization Automation Accelerator eliminates these challenges by automating the entire migration process, ensuring a seamless transition to the Kubernetes platform.

Features

  • Supports Multi-Cloud deployment to GCP, Azure, and AWS.
  • Supports all the Jenkins CI stages with DevSecOps. How it Works: The Containerization Automation Accelerator empowers you to migrate your applications seamlessly with its comprehensive suite of features. The process includes:
  • Code Scanning: It scans your application's codebase to identify deprecated libraries, preventing potential security vulnerabilities and ensuring compatibility with Kubernetes.
  • Source Code Retrieval: The accelerator effortlessly retrieves your application's source code from any Git repository, initiating migration.
  • Jenkins CI/CD Pipeline Integration: This automation tool generates the necessary scripts to integrate your application with a Jenkins CI/CD pipeline, automating code builds, testing, and deployment.
  • Code Quality and Security Checks: It incorporates essential code coverage, quality, and vulnerability checks, ensuring your application's robustness and security.
  • ArgoCD Setup: Containerization Automation Accelerator automatically sets up ArgoCD, a declarative GitOps tool that continuously synchronizes your application's desired state with its actual state on GKE.
  • Deployment Automation: It runs the CI/CD pipeline to push your application's containerized image to GKE, enabling seamless deployment and management.

Benefits

Based on the information provided, here are inferred benefits:

  • Simplified Migration: Automates the complex process of migrating applications from VMs to Kubernetes.
  • Reduced Manual Effort: Eliminates the need for manual intervention, saving time and resources.
  • Improved Scalability & Agility: Enables applications to leverage the scalability and agility of Kubernetes.
  • Enhanced Security: Identifies and addresses potential security vulnerabilities through code scanning and security checks.
  • Streamlined Deployment: Automates code builds, testing, and deployment with Jenkins CI/CD pipeline integration.
  • Continuous Synchronization: Ensures the application's desired state is continuously synchronized with its actual state on GKE using ArgoCD.
  • Multi-Cloud Support: Compatible with GCP, Azure, and AWS.